What is Vibe Coding?

From Idea to Working Prototype in Minutes - and Anyone can do it

Vibe coding is a way of building software by describing what you want to an AI system instead of writing code manually.

Tools like Lovable and Figma Make make it possible to generate interfaces, logic, and workflows simply by explaining the idea. Instead of spending weeks building a prototype, teams can create working product concepts in hours.


For product managers, founders, and designers this changes the speed of product discovery dramatically.

Some of our customers and partners:

Simply put

Vibe coding is telling AI what you want to build, like you would explain it to a friend, and instantly seeing the result on your screen. There are no wrong answers and no judgement, you just try things and see what happens.

How it works

How to get started?

Empowering you to understand what is holding your Product Managers and Product Teams back.

Empowering you to understand what is holding your Product Managers and Product Teams back.

Step 1: The Idea

Think of what to build:

Don't worry about coming up with the perfect idea - just pick one, First Ideas are for practise anyway.

Don't worry about coming up with the perfect idea - just pick one. First ideas are for practise anyway.

Don't worry about coming up with the perfect idea - just pick one, First Ideas are for practise anyway.

Think of an activity that is currently tedious and could be made easier if you had an app.

Think of something that is currently tedious to do, that would be useful to have online.

Think of an activity that is currently tedious and could be made easier if you had an app.

Think of something fun - perhaps a game or a party invite.

Think of something that is currently tedious to do, that would be useful to have online.

Think of something fun - perhaps a game or a party invite.

Try this idea generator ->

Think of something that is currently tedious to do, that would be useful to have online.

Try this idea generator ->

Step 2: Prompt

Tell the AI what you want to build:

Describe the problem you want to solve

Describe who is going to be using it

Describe the solution you imagine

Click "send" in the vibe coding tool and see what happens

Try this prompt generator ->

Think of something that is currently tedious to do, that would be useful to have online.

Try this prompt generator ->

Step 3: Publish

Click publish to share it with others:

Click publish in the top right corner

Copy the URL shown there once published

Share the link with others! I'll add a sharing section on this page soon :)

PROJECTS

Projects that I have done in the recent past

Projects that I have done in the recent past

As inspiration - in hopes that some of these will empower you to try it out for yourself. Because I am not a programmer. And I started like you - by learning through doing.

As inspiration - in hopes that some of these will empower you to try it out for yourself. Because I am not a programmer. And I started like you - by learning through doing.

Project Image

A pro bono donation platform for animal rescue organisations built with vibe coding using Lovable. The system enables transparent fundraising campaigns, automatic AI translation into multiple languages and a simple admin interface for volunteers managing donation projects.

Project Image

A pro bono donation platform for animal rescue organisations built with vibe coding using Lovable. The system enables transparent fundraising campaigns, automatic AI translation into multiple languages and a simple admin interface for volunteers managing donation projects.

Project Image

A personal photography portfolio platform built with vibe coding using Lovable. The project replaced an outdated portfolio service with a modern mobile friendly gallery and a custom admin panel with drag and drop management and Google authentication.

Project Image

A personal photography portfolio platform built with vibe coding using Lovable. The project replaced an outdated portfolio service with a modern mobile friendly gallery and a custom admin panel with drag and drop management and Google authentication.

Product management Audit in Product Organisations - Report

Reasons

Why I vibe code

Why I vibe code

  1. More practise, at hyperspeed

I do believe that practise makes perfect. Product work used to be very slow to practise because you depend on stakeholders and your development team to for progression. Vibe coding allows me to also practise on my own.

2. Documentation to Building and back to Documentation

It used to be a constant uphill battle to get every little detail into the documentation. My work with the designer and developers used to help me iron out the last flaws. Now I can test my documentation on AI, see what Lovable comes up with based on my input. Then perfect what I see. And then ask for the perfected documentation back from AI.

3. More belief in my own skills

I keep catching myself thinking I won't be able to do this or that - that is too technical, I will need a developer to look at it. Yet vibe coding has proven again and again that this is not the case. It helps me feel truly empowered.

4. Fast trial and error

I now don't have to waste the time of my designer or my developers to figure out if a product or a feature is needed. I can now just build and validate on my own before we even commit to building anything.

Software That Can Be Personal

What you could build and for whom?

For most of history, building software was expensive and only made sense if it served thousands or millions of users. With vibe coding, that changes. You can build small tools that solve problems just for you, your friends, or your family and that is perfectly enough. If the idea grows and others find it useful, it can always evolve into something bigger or even become a service you offer.

🔍

1. Product Prototyping

Vibe coding is great for turning product ideas into working prototypes quickly. Instead of writing specifications, you can build a clickable interface and test the idea immediately.

🧭

2. Internal Tools

Many teams use vibe coding to build small internal tools that make daily work easier. Things like dashboards, trackers, or simple workflow tools can often be created in minutes.

🧩

3. Business Ideas

Founders can quickly test business ideas without needing a full development team. This makes it much easier to validate whether an idea is worth investing in.

🧪

4. Learning and Experimentation

Vibe coding is a safe way to explore how software works. You can try ideas, change things instantly, and learn by experimenting rather than studying theory.

⚙️

5. Personal Projects

People often build small apps for their own needs. Things like habit trackers, budgeting tools, or hobby projects are perfect for vibe coding.

🚀

6. Creative Exploration

Vibe coding also allows people to experiment creatively with apps, games, and interactive experiences. Because results appear instantly, it encourages playful experimentation and unexpected ideas.

Ready to build a real product organisation?

We help teams build real product capability through:


Product Trainings – practical, hands-on workshops

Mentoring & Coaching – support for Product Managers and product leads

Product Audits – clarity on what’s working and what’s missing


Let’s figure out what would help your team most.